Belarus - Total Post-Secondary Non-Tertiary Education Enrolment

Since 2009, Belarus Total Post-Secondary Non-Tertiary Education Enrolment decreased by 9.8% year on year. In 2014, the country was number 23 among other countries in Total Post-Secondary Non-Tertiary Education Enrolment with 17,666 Persons. Belarus is overtaken by Lithuania, which was number 22 at 17,701 Persons and is followed by Slovakia at 16,712 Persons. China topped the ranking with 1,252,514 Persons in 2014, an increase of 90.4% versus 2013. United States, Germany and Vietnam resp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Cuba witnessed the best average annual growth at +67.4% per year, while Malaysia was the worst growing country at -55.7% per year.
